Water hydrant replacement services involve removing outdated or damaged fire hydrants and installing new units to ensure reliable access to water in emergency situations. The process typically includes assessing the existing hydrant, excavating the area, disconnecting the old hydrant, and securely installing a new one that meets local standards. Proper installation is essential to guarantee the hydrant functions correctly when needed, and professionals often perform testing to confirm proper operation after replacement.
This service addresses several common issues, such as corrosion, leaks, or mechanical failures in existing hydrants that can compromise fire safety and water flow. It also helps prevent potential property damage caused by leaking or broken hydrants, which may lead to water wastage or flooding. Regular replacement of aging or faulty hydrants ensures that fire departments and emergency responders have dependable access to water, contributing to overall safety and infrastructure reliability.

Replacement Cost - The cost to replace a water hydrant typically ranges from $3,000 to $7,000 per unit, depending on size and location. For example, a standard hydrant in Costa Mesa might cost around $4,500 including installation. Costs can vary based on the complexity of the job and local labor rates.
Material Expenses - Material costs for water hydrant replacement usually fall between $1,000 and $3,000. This includes the hydrant itself, fittings, and related components. Prices may increase for specialized or custom hydrants used in certain areas.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for replacing a water hydrant generally range from $1,500 to $4,000. Factors influencing this include site accessibility and the need for excavation or additional groundwork. Local service providers can offer estimates based on specific project details.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, site restoration, or emergency services can add $500 to $2,000 or more. These costs vary depending on local regulations and project scope, with some projects requiring more extensive work or permits.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
